Fig. 4: MMUT-MMAA interfaces.

A Each MMUT subunit comprising the substrate- (blue) and B12 (cyan) domains and the inter-connecting belt (dark blue) in M2C2 interacts with an MMAA dimer (yellow ribbons). CoA (orange) and GDP (orange) are shown as spheres. Boxes (dashed lines) outline two MMUT-MMAA interfaces. B Close-up of the MMUT substrate domain (blue) and MMAA (chain A, yellow) interface. Black dashed lines represent interactions between residues on MMUT and MMAA (chain A) as described in the text. C, D Close-up of the interface between the B12 domain and MMAA (chain B). C Switch I on MMAA (green) is ordered, forming a short β-strand and hydrogen bonds with the terminal β-strand in the B12 domain, resulting in an extended β-sheet interaction between the two proteins. Salt bridge and hydrogen bond interactions are shown with dashed lines. D Additional interactions (dashed black line) between MMAA and MMUT residues stabilize the B12 domain-MMAA interface as described in the text.
